Matching the Vilkovisky-DeWitt Effective Action of Quantum Gravity to String Theory
Abstract
In this work, we discuss the matching of the Vilkovisky-DeWitt effective action of quantum gravity to an example of an ultra-violet complete theory of quantum gravity. We show how this matching enables a calculation of the local Wilson coefficients of the effective action. We provide several examples in string theory. Moreover, we discuss the matching conditions within the context of the swampland program.
